Understanding Traffic Patterns and Vehicle Behavior

A fundamental aspect of success in the chicken crossing game lies in understanding the patterns of traffic. Vehicles rarely move at a constant speed; they accelerate, decelerate, and exhibit varying degrees of predictability. Observing these subtle changes is crucial for determining safe crossing windows. Paying attention to the density of traffic in each lane is also vital. Lanes with fewer vehicles generally present a lower risk, although this is not always guaranteed. The timing of vehicle spawns is another factor to consider; some games may introduce patterns in how new cars enter the road, allowing players to anticipate upcoming dangers. Seasoned players often develop a sixth sense for recognizing when a gap in traffic is genuine and when it's a fleeting illusion.

Mastering the Chicken's Movement and Controls

While the game environment presents the primary challenge, the chicken’s movement mechanics also play a crucial role in success. Most iterations of this game feature simple controls – often just taps or clicks to advance the chicken one lane at a time. However, mastering these controls requires precision and a nuanced understanding of the chicken’s responsiveness. There’s often a slight delay between input and action, so players must account for this lag when timing their movements. Learning the limits of the chicken’s agility is also important; attempting to move too quickly or frequently can lead to misjudgments and collisions. Subtle adjustments in timing can significantly impact the outcome of a crossing attempt.
